Applications
2-[(3-Hydroxyphenyl)amino]acetamide is primarily used as a synthetic intermediate in organic chemistry. In pharmaceutical manufacturing, it is commonly evaluated as a building block for active pharmaceutical ingredients (APIs) and related amide-containing compounds. It also serves as a precursor for the production of organic dyes and pigment intermediates. In polymer and coatings development, it is explored as a functional building block for polyamide-type chemistries and specialty coatings. Additionally, it is considered a potential intermediate in agrochemical synthesis and is used in research settings as a versatile starting material to prepare related heterocyclic and amide derivatives, CAS 7228-00-4.
